Transaction 16a637562fdff638a9b7bb0c19b1c4cc0b5305ef00671ec99062ce646de00146

188 Input
2 Outputs
  • 16a637562fdff638a9b7bb0c19b1c4cc0b5305ef00671ec99062ce646de00146:0
  • value  2370940
    address  13bDkwY5ggotNz5KN31hGbFZphTonYdfBt
  • 16a637562fdff638a9b7bb0c19b1c4cc0b5305ef00671ec99062ce646de00146:1
  • value  28000000
    address  1L5FR8tUH2uB4BC3pmww8aY9KGoy8erzWP